else没有if是怎么回事

再写if-else,就把你消灭

本文讨论了if-else语句在编程中的滥用问题以及对代码可读性和运行效率的影响。针对这些问题,文章提出了几种优化if-else的方法,如使用三元运算符、switch语句和责任链模式等。同时,文章也指出了优化if-else并不是一种绝对...

编写 if 时尽量不要带 else_If-Else_

1、为什么 MyBatis 源码中,没有我那种 if·else 2、微软全力拥抱 Java!3、巧用 Redis,实现微博 Feed 流功能!4、知乎高赞:为什么别选计算机专业?5、Guava骚操作,10分钟搞定日志脱敏需求!注:本文并不肯定或者否定哪一种...

如何优化代码中大量的 if/else__do

} else if(strategy.equals("normal")){ 正常执行 } else if(strategy.equals("smooth")){ 平滑执行 } else if(strategy.equals("slow")){ 慢慢执行 } 看上面代码,有4种策略,有两种优化方案。2.1 多态 interface Strategy { ...

Python条件结构」if…elif…else多分支判断|python|print_网易订阅

Python中没有switch和case语句,多路分支只能通过if-elif-else控制语句来实现。注意:整个分支结构中是有严格的退格缩进要求的。elif必须和if一起使用,否则程序会出错。网易跟贴 跟贴 6 参与 56 登录并发贴 热门跟贴 2022-06-...

PY教程之四if条件语句_else_

条件不成立则为假False,也很好理解,就是2,当然是假的了,这不是骗人呢吗,2怎么可能小于1呢,所以条件为假,则不成立,不成立当然不执行了,可是都不执行,那代码就没有任何意义了,所以if条件语句里面包含了elif.else两个条件语句,...

为什么新一代的Rust、Go等编程语言都如此讨厌if-else、Switch结构|switch|哈希表|译码|fmt|代码_网易订阅

今天我们还是继续来聊高并发的话题,我们知道Swich及if-else分支是一个非常有用的语法,这是一个可以回溯到上世纪的Pascal、C等经典语言的分支结构,主要的作用就是判断变量的取值并将程序代码送入不同的分支,这种设计在当时...

拜托,别再用 if-else 了可以吗?spring|代码重构|调用|示例_网易订阅

现在软件开发领域出现了很多新技术、新概念,但 if.else 这种基本的程序形式并没有发生太大变化。使用好 if else 不仅对于现在,而且对于将来,都是十分有意义的。今天我们就来看看如何“干掉”代码中的 if else,还代码以清爽...

我对 if.then.else 的个人战争_const_oldDev_return

没有。但是,我看到即使是高级工程师也继续扩展 if else 条件逻辑,因为它很容易。首先是免责声明。我确实在我的代码中使用 if then else(通常以三元运算符形式)。但是,无论是在拉取请求中还是在我自己的代码中,每次我遇到...

Java中如何使用枚举来消除if/else?调用|代码|构造器_网易订阅

不知道从什么时候开始,Java 程序员总想着消除 if else。基于此,我们来重新学习一下 Java 中的 枚举 类型。用它来消除部分 if else 吧。为什么现在要去重新学习呐?因为在刚开始学习 Java 的时候,多数人对于 枚举 这一块的...

Python条件结构」if…elif…else骑车和走路|字符串|自行车|print|bike|python_网易订阅

if walk走路时间小于骑车时间 print("Walk")#打印“Walk” elif walk>bike:#走路时间大于骑车时间 print("Bike")#打印“Bike” else:#两者时间相同 print("All")#打印“All” 运行结果 当输入“30”时,distance=30,walk=...